%Fn – Split-Speed direction select, V.23

Determines which direction (transmit or receive) has the 75bps channel and which has the 1200bps
channel. This command is only valid if the \W1 command has been executed.

%F1

Selects 75Tx/1200Rx. resets S28 bits 1 and 2. (Default.)

%F2

Selects 1200Tx/75Rx. resets S28 bits 1 and resets S28 bit 2.

%F3

Selects 1200Tx/1200Rx. half duplex.

Please also refer to ATF, ATN, AT\W, S28, S37

\F – display telephone directory

The modem displays the telephone directory entries which were stored with the &Z command.

Please also refer to AT&Z, ATD

&Gn – Select Guard Tone

The modem generates the guard tone selected by this command according to the parameter supplied
(DPSK modulation modes only). The parameter value, if valid, is written to S23 bits 6 and 7.

&G0

Disables guard tone. (Default.)

&G1

Disables guard tone.

&G2

Selects 1800 Hz guard tone.

This command may not be permitted in some countries.

\Gn – Modem-to-Modem Flow Control (XON/XOFF)

In non-error correction mode, the modem enables or disables the generation or recognition of
modem-to-modem XON/XOFF flow control according to the parameter supplied. The parameter
value, if valid, is written to S41 bit 3.
In error correction mode, the setting of modem-to-modem XON/XOFF flow control is ignored.
However, the serial port flow control settings (AT&K) remain active during a reliable link.
Due to the buffering system used in the modem, modem-to-modem flow control is normally disabled.

\G0

Disables modem-to-modem XON/XOFF flow control. (Default.)

\G1

Enables modem-to-modem XON/XOFF flow control.

Please also refer to AT&K, S41
